Transaction 687276e181db13e6f1b77e8f4b0cfec86ca4d6168e498bb58d32b54e0ca8980c
1 Input
2 Outputs
- 687276e181db13e6f1b77e8f4b0cfec86ca4d6168e498bb58d32b54e0ca8980c:0
- 687276e181db13e6f1b77e8f4b0cfec86ca4d6168e498bb58d32b54e0ca8980c:1
value 49023
address 178QDSRnBCGJ1ysYBm28HfFn93cDaGVaeH
value 800000
address 3M3PbomhseFSAEcEAHgPr66xy5z7hx42T4